Typically, an opened bottle of red wine, white wine, or rosé wine—depending on how much sulfur is in the bottle and proper wine storage—can last between three and five days. Should you refrigerate unopened wine? From timeline to temperature, here's. Yes, you can keep unopened wine in the fridge but we only recommend putting it in a regular kitchen. The average fridge temperature falls well below 45° f to safely store perishable foods, and the lack of moisture could eventually dry out corks, which might allow air to seep into the bottles and damage the wine. Keeping wines in your household refrigerator is fine for up to a couple months, but it’s not a good bet for the longer term. Most pros agree that the best place to keep unopened bottles is a wine fridge, which safely regulates wine’s temperature in a space that is protected from sunlight.
